How much did Pump It Up collect in Brand Fund Fees in 2023?

Pump_It_Up Franchise · 2025 FDD

Answer from 2025 FDD Document

2024 2023
REVENUE
Royalties $ 2,328,873 $ 2,718,682
Brand Fund Fees 724,154 834,690
Franchise Fees 63,500 68,000
Total Revenue 3,116,527 3,621,372

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to Pump It Up's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the company collected $834,690 in Brand Fund Fees in 2023. This provides a snapshot of the financial scale of the Brand Fund, which is used for advertising, marketing, and promotion of the Pump It Up brand.

For a prospective franchisee, this figure indicates the magnitude of resources available for brand-building activities. It's important to note that franchisees contribute to this fund as a percentage of their gross sales (currently 2%), and Pump It Up has the right to increase this up to 3%. The Brand Fund is used at the franchisor's discretion to enhance the Pump It Up system and marks.

The FDD also states that Pump It Up prepares an annual, unaudited statement of the Brand Fund's collections and expenses, available for review upon written request. This offers franchisees a degree of transparency regarding how the Brand Fund is managed and spent. While the franchisor aims to maximize recognition of the Pump It Up brand, they do not guarantee that expenditures will directly benefit each franchise location in proportion to their contribution.
